Abstract

The invention embodiment discloses a hollow glass and a manufacture method thereof; the hollow glass comprises a first glass layer, a second glass layer and a glass support frame; the first and second glass layers are bonded by the glass support frame through an intermediate coat; an inflation space is formed between the first and second glass layers, and filled with inert gas. The hollow glass can greatly reduce gas leak and moisture intrusion probability, thus greatly improving composition intensity and sealing performance of the hollow glass without adding manufacture cost.

technical field [0001] The invention relates to the technical field of hollow glass, in particular to a hollow glass and a manufacturing method thereof. Background technique [0002] Insulating glass is to form a closed hollow cavity between two layers of glass. Inert gas such as krypton gas and argon gas with low thermal conductivity is injected into the hollow cavity, and the low thermal conductivity of inert gas is used to block the heat conduction inside and outside the room to achieve energy saving. Purpose of a glass. [0003] The traditional method of making insulating glass is to place steel or aluminum spacers between the upper and lower layers of glass to separate the upper and lower layers of glass to form a hollow cavity, and a built-in molecular sieve to absorb the water vapor in the hollow cavity so that it does not Condensation occurs.
